    looking for some advice for what modifications to do to my gen 2 3ltr surf that i have purchased.

    the truck will be used primarily for road use and will have some offroad use but how much i don't know.
    the reason i say that is that i am going to join ( hopefully ) SARA (severn area rescue association ) and the hilux will be used for me to get around for this sort of thing. though i have no idea if that will be land searching or the water based team.

    firstly i need to sort out getting some decent tyres for the truck.
    i have 16" alloys already and i think i shall stick with them unless i can get some others like them...
    anyone know which alloys they are so i can get a spare?
    i was thinking of putting khumo mt 265/75/16's on there from roughtrax i think.

    i am trying to think of what mods to carry out that will be useful and not make it a pain for normal road use.

    i am looking for driving lights for the front and a set of fogs too.

    i have already lined up the fact that i wanted to get a light bar and fit a set of lights to that.

    i have already looked into a intercooler of some form and though i would like to upgrade to this i am loathed to butcher the bonnet for a grill so i have looked into the idea of a chargecooler from an early spec legacy which are reasonable in size and use and quite compact.
    all i need to do is work out if i can fit it in between the rad and the viscous fan as it should get constant cooling from this even when sat still. well thats the idea until i get told wrong.

    i have also looked at the uprated light loom from rockcrawler and will no doubt get one of these soon and upgrade the bulbs too.
    but is there any benefit in using the crystal headlight and side lights with this?

    any other ideas would be good..
    open to all suggestions.
